The Effect of Acetylcholinesterase Inhibitors on Smoking Behavior
In Brief
A Phase 2 clinical trial evaluating Donepezil and Placebo for Smoking. Completed, enrolled 30 participants across 1 site.
Detailed Summary
The objective of this proof-of-concept pilot study is to evaluate Donepezil HCL (Aricept) for side effects and effects on smoking behavior and performance on neurocognitive tasks in a population of dependent smokers.
